How to Optimize Wastewater Management for Cleanroom Compliance

Understanding the Importance of Wastewater Management in Cleanrooms

Cleanrooms are critical environments in industries such as pharmaceuticals, biotechnology, and semiconductor manufacturing. Maintaining a cleanroom goes beyond controlling airborne particles and surface contamination—it also requires efficient wastewater management. Failing to manage wastewater properly can lead to regulatory violations, operational inefficiencies, and compromised product integrity. By optimizing wastewater management, facilities can ensure compliance, reduce environmental impact, and improve overall efficiency.

Key Challenges in Wastewater Management for Cleanrooms

Wastewater generated in cleanrooms often contains a variety of contaminants, including chemicals, heavy metals, and biological materials. These contaminants can pose serious risks if not managed properly. Below are some common challenges associated with wastewater management in cleanrooms:

  • Contamination Risks: Wastewater can contain particles, residues, or harmful chemicals that, if improperly managed, may lead to cross-contamination. This can impact cleanroom certification and require costly remediation efforts.

  • Regulatory Requirements: Cleanrooms operate under strict regulations set by organizations such as the EPA (Environmental Protection Agency), FDA (Food and Drug Administration), and ISO (International Organization for Standardization). Meeting these requirements requires careful wastewater treatment and documentation.

  • Infrastructure Limitations: Many cleanroom facilities lack advanced industrial water filter systems, leading to inefficient water treatment and potential compliance issues. Upgrading wastewater services is often necessary for maintaining high standards.

  • Sustainability Considerations: Water waste reduction and energy efficiency are becoming priorities for modern cleanroom facilities. Implementing sustainable wastewater treatment methods helps companies lower costs and reduce environmental impact.

  • Scaling Wastewater Systems: As cleanroom operations grow, wastewater management systems must also scale to handle increased demand. Without proper planning, facilities may experience bottlenecks that affect compliance and efficiency.


Steps to Optimize Wastewater Management for Cleanroom Compliance

Implement a Sustainable Wastewater Treatment System

Sustainable wastewater treatment is essential for long-term operational efficiency. This includes:

  • Closed-loop water recycling: Reducing overall water consumption by filtering and reusing treated wastewater.

  • Advanced filtration technologies: Implementing reverse osmosis, ultrafiltration, and activated carbon filtration to remove contaminants before discharge.

  • Chemical treatment solutions: Using environmentally safe chemicals to neutralize hazardous waste before disposal.


By incorporating these strategies, cleanroom facilities can minimize their ecological footprint while ensuring compliance with industry regulations.


Utilize an Industrial Water Filter System

An effective industrial water filter system is crucial for removing suspended particles, bacteria, and unwanted chemicals from wastewater. These systems work by:

  • Filtering out solid waste: Reducing sediment buildup in wastewater treatment units.

  • Neutralizing pH levels: Preventing highly acidic or alkaline wastewater from damaging infrastructure or violating environmental regulations.

  • Reducing microbial contamination: Preventing bacteria and other biological contaminants from entering the cleanroom environment.


Regular maintenance and upgrades to filtration systems help facilities maintain high-quality water treatment standards.


Maintain Proper Industrial Ventilation

Industrial ventilation plays an often-overlooked role in wastewater management. A well-designed ventilation system:

  • Prevents airborne contaminants from settling into wastewater collection areas.

  • Improves air circulation, reducing the buildup of volatile organic compounds (VOCs) in wastewater.

  • Helps manage humidity levels, which can impact wastewater evaporation and disposal methods.


Proper ventilation is particularly important for cleanrooms with high levels of liquid waste disposal or chemical byproducts.

Monitor and Test Water Quality Regularly

Ongoing water quality testing is a critical component of wastewater management. Facilities should establish a schedule for:

  • pH level monitoring: Ensuring wastewater remains within safe discharge limits.

  • Chemical composition testing: Detecting harmful substances before they reach external water systems.

  • Microbial testing: Identifying bacterial or fungal contamination that could pose a compliance risk.


By maintaining rigorous water quality testing protocols, cleanrooms can address potential contamination issues before they escalate.

Advanced Contamination Control Strategies

Contamination control is central to cleanroom wastewater management. Facilities should implement:

  • Automated waste disposal systems: Reducing human contact with hazardous wastewater.

  • Secondary containment solutions: Preventing leaks and spills from impacting cleanroom environments.

  • Employee training programs: Educating staff on best practices for wastewater disposal and contamination prevention.


By integrating these strategies, companies can improve wastewater management while reducing compliance risks.


Integrating Water Treatment Services with Overall Facility Management

Effective wastewater management isn’t just about compliance—it’s about integrating water treatment services with the overall operations of a cleanroom facility. This includes:

  • Developing cross-functional wastewater management teams: Assigning responsibilities to ensure compliance and efficiency.

  • Using smart monitoring systems: Implementing IoT (Internet of Things) technology to track water usage, filtration efficiency, and contamination levels in real time.

  • Exploring energy-efficient wastewater solutions: Utilizing heat recovery and energy-efficient pumps to reduce operational costs.


A comprehensive approach to wastewater management ensures long-term success while aligning with sustainability goals.
